HKU UNIVERSITY OF THE ARTS UTRECHT NL SCHOLARSHIP

Application Deadline: 1 May, 2025

LOCATION: Netherland

The NL Scholarship is financed by the Dutch Ministry of Education, Culture and Science together with Dutch Higher Education Institutions. It is available for applicants to the:

Master of Music, Performance

Master of Music, Music Design

MA programme Fine Art

MA programme Scenography

ELIGIBILITY:

You do not have a European Economic Area (EEA) nationality (EEA = EU + Iceland, Liechtenstein, Norway).

Students from Switserland and Suriname cannot apply for the NL Scholarship as they are eligible for the statutory tuition fee.

This also applies to non-EEA students who are eligible for the statutory tuition fees due to certain regulations.

You do not have a degree from an education institution in the Netherlands.

You are an excellent student.

At HKU University of the Arts Utrecht you must be in or starting the admission procedure for the HKU Master of Music, Master of Fine Art or Master Scenography.

BENEFIT:

The scholarship amounts to €5,000. You will receive this in the first year of your studies. This scholarship can be awarded in conjunction with the HKU Talent Grant

DELFT UNIVERSITY OF TECHNOLOGY NL SCHOLARSHIP

Application Deadline: 1 February, 2025 (23:59 CET)

LOCATION: Netherland

The NL Scholarship is financed by the Dutch Ministry of Education, Culture and Science and Dutch research universities and universities of applied sciences. Part of the scholarships are meant for international students from outside the European Economic Area (EEA) who wish to study in Holland. The EEA consists of the EU countries and Iceland, Liechtenstein and Norway.

ELIGIBILITY:

Excellent applicants from outside the European Economic Area (EEA) who have been (conditionally) admitted to one of the 2-year Regular TU Delft’s MSc programs with a bachelor’s degree from an internationally renowned university outside The Netherlands

Only students granted a scholarship will be informed by TU Delft via email by the end of March 2025 and May 2025. Please notice that this is an ongoing process.

Please note that Non-EU/EFTA students must include their English test with their application (if required).

Complete your MSc application (check the admission requirements )

Upload the  Scholarship Application Form

Upload or request TWO reference letters :

You can upload your reference letters during your MSc application (as one PDF document), according to the  indicated requirements .

All documents required for the scholarship must be submitted together with the MSc Application. 

After submission no additional documents can be uploaded

BENEFIT:

€5,000 in the first academic year for Non EEA students, as contribution to living expenses for a TU Delft MSc program based on the statutory fee or institutional rate, according to the registered nationality.

A candidate can be awarded multiple NL Scholarships, based on merit, up to a maximum of 3 (€15,000).
